Job Summary:

The intern will work directly with both the Director of Corporate Net Zero Transition Planning and with relevant program staff, to assist with research projects related to net zero transition planning and climate finance.

Major multi-national corporations and investors are preparing for the net zero transition. The C2ES Corporate Climate Strategy Intern will have the opportunity to study aspects of transition planning for real economy companies and the finance sector in close collaboration with C2ES’s experts.

Potential research topics include: climate governance, finance sector and real economy net zero transition plan development, disclosure and implementation, corporate climate and sustainability assessments (e.g. climate scenario analysis), ESG and sustainable investing, emerging reporting regulations and disclosure expectations around climate risks and opportunities, and Just Transition. The specific area(s) of research will depend upon the intern’s background.
